House Leveling in Burke, VA
House leveling services involve adjusting the foundation of a home to correct uneven or settling floors, cracks, and other structural issues. These projects typically address problems caused by soil movement, poor construction, or water damage, and they are essential for maintaining the safety and stability of a property. Homeowners often request house leveling when experiencing noticeable sloping flo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ly, aiming to restore the home’s original alignment and prevent further damage.
Before requesting house leveling, property owners usually want to understand the extent of the foundation issues, the methods used for correction, and the potential impact on the home’s structure. It’s important to assess whether the project involves simple adjustments or more extensive foundation repairs, and to consider how the work might affect the property’s value and long-term stability. Proper evaluation and planning can help ensure the home’s foundation is stabilized effectively and safely.

House Leveling Questions
What causes a house to need leveling? Common causes include soil settling, moisture changes, and foundation movement that lead to uneven floors and structural shifts.
How can I tell if my house needs leveling? Signs include cracked walls, uneven flooring, gaps around doors and windows, and visible foundation cracks.
What types of projects typically require house leveling? Projects often involve addressing uneven floors, foundation settling, or correcting shifts caused by soil movement.
What should property owners consider before scheduling house leveling? It is important to assess the extent of unevenness and consult with a professional to determine the appropriate solution.
